TAS 200 Series Adjustment Procedures Horizontal Adjustments To locate the adjustments for the following procedures, refer to Figures 8 and 10. The Main board occupies the bottom-right side of the instrument. X10 MAG Registration Use the following procedure to adjust the X10 MAG registration. 1. Set up the oscilloscope as follows: VERTICAL MODE CH 1 VERTICAL POSITION HORIZONTAL SEC/DIV CH1 Midrange 1 ms 2. Rotate the HORIZONTAL POSITION control to move the left edge of the trace to the display center (center vertical graticule line). 3. Set the HORIZONTAL X10 MAG push switch to the in position. Verify that the trace is located within ±1 division of the display vertical center. If the trace does not line up, use the HORIZONTAL POSITION control to reposition the trace to the display center. 4. Set the HORIZONTAL X10 MAG push switch to the out position. Adjust VR502 to position the trace edge to the display vertical center. See Figure 8 for the adjustment location. 5. Repeat steps 3 and 4 until the trace edge remains within ±1 division of the display center when pressing the HORIZONTAL X10 MAG push switch in and out. Horizontal Position Use the following procedure to adjust the horizontal position. 1. Set up the oscilloscope as follows: VERTICAL MODE CH 1 VERTICAL POSITION HORIZONTAL SEC/DIV CH1 Midrange 1 ms 2. Center the HORIZONTAL POSITION control. 3. Adjust VR408 to align the left edge of the trace to the left-most graticule of the display.
